Visio 2003 supports two types of comments: Shape ScreenTips and Annotation.



Shape ScreenTips is the older of the two and associates a comment with a shape that appears when you hover over a shape. The information about the comment is stored in the comment cell of the Miscellaneous section of the shape’s shapesheet. 



Annotation was added in Visio 2003 and is not associated with any shape, but with the page it is on. The information about the annotation is stored in the page’s shapesheet in the new Annotation section. Choosing Show Shapesheet while an annotation is selected will open the page’s shapesheet.



In previous versions you assigned or changed the shapes comment by using the Comment command from the Insert Menu. With Visio 2003, this action will create an annotation. To create a ScreenTip in Visio 2003 you need to choose Shape ScreenTip… from the Insert menu or Edit Shape ScreenTip… to change it.
